WiSe 19/20: Physics of the interstellar and intergalactic medium
Michael Schulreich
Comments
INHALT:
Introduction – Radiation and magnetic fields – Radiative transfer and excitation – Neutral interstellar gas – Ionized interstellar gas – ISM at high energies – Interstellar dust – Heating and cooling processes – Shock phenomena – Interstellar turbulence – Equilibrium, collapse, and star formation – Changes of state and transformations
ZIELGRUPPE:
Eligible lecture of the module „Advanced Astronomy and Astrophysics“ (Physics/Master). Open also for all students with interest in astronomy and astrophysics.
VORAUSSETZUNG:
Kenntnisse in Physik und Mathematik. Bachelor-Abschluss erwünscht.
